Since the event began in 1997, the money raised has risen every year. In 1997, the concert brought in $600,000, and it surpassed the million-dollar mark in 2001. It s held steady since then at around $1.2 to $1.3 million a year.

This is the first annual Ontario Independent Music Awards (OIMA) at The Phoenix Concert Hall. Doors open at 7PM and show begins at 7:45PM.The brainchild of Martin Brown, founder and ex-producer of the Toronto Independent Music Awards, the show is a celebration of the magnificently varied and talented Ontario music scene.
